  • Patent number: 10361923
    Abstract: In the method and device for discovering a network topology provided in embodiments of the present application, there is no need to collect multiple types of network characteristic data, which reduces consumption of network resources and can improve accuracy of discovering a network topology. The particular solution is: collecting state information of all ports of a network element of a to-be-analyzed network and deleting a port in a normally-closed state to obtain a required port set; acquiring a link set of each port in the port set and a similarity value of state information of two ports included in all links in the link set; setting a link with a maximum similarity value in the link set of each port as a candidate link of each port; and acquiring a network topology of the to-be-analyzed network according to the candidate link of each port.

  • Patent number: 10116516
    Abstract: Embodiments of the present application provide a network topology discovery method and device, for performing a comprehensive analysis on results obtained after network topology discovery by using multiple types of network characteristic data, improve accuracy of network topology discovery. A specific solution comprises: collecting network characteristic data of a network element in a network; obtaining at least two corresponding link subsets respectively by using at least two types of topology discovery algorithms and according to the network characteristic data, gathering all links in the link subsets into one set to obtain a first link set, combining same links in the first link set, and for multiple links having only one same port, retaining only a link having a largest confidence value in the multiple links and deleting a remaining link, to obtain a second link set; obtaining a network topology of the network according to the second link set.

  • Patent number: 9014009
    Abstract: An alarm root cause analyzing method includes: obtaining at least one alarm of a managed network; sending an alarm raising time to a failed link locating device; receiving an identifier of a failed link, an identifier of an affected edge device, and an identifier of a device interface of the affected edge device; querying whether any alarm from the failed link exists in the at least one alarm, if an alarm from the failed link exists, marking the alarm from the failed link as a root cause alarm; querying whether any alarm from the affected edge device exists in the at least one alarm, if an alarm from the affected edge device exists, if a service object corresponding to the alarm from the affected edge device is borne over the device interface of the affected edge device, marking the alarm from the affected edge device as a derivative alarm.

  • Patent number: 6144794
    Abstract: A variable attenuator comprises a motor which actuates a lead screw to move rotatably, and a nut associated with the lead screw to move linearly. A neutral density filter moves along with the linearly moving nut wherein the filter is positioned between two spaced collimators for providing linear attenuation changes of light transmitted therebetween.
